The post-chaise companion: or, Traveller's directory through Ireland. Containing a new and accurate description of the direct and principal cross roads, with particulars of the noblemen and gentlemen's seats, cities, towns ... forming an historical & descriptive account of the kingdom. To which is added, A travelling dictionary, or Alphabetical tables, shewing the distances of all the principal cities, boroughs, market & seaport towns in Ireland from each other.

Main Author: Wilson, William, Reverend.
Language(s): English
Published: Dublin, Printed & published by J. & J. H. Fleming, [1810?]
Edition: 3d ed. corrected and enlarged, with an entire new set of plates.
Subjects: Roads > Ireland.
Ireland > Guidebooks.
Note: Two columns to the page.
Physical Description: 2 p. ., xxviii, 646 col., 647-660, [19] p. front., plates (part fold.) fold. maps. 22 cm.
Original Format: Book
Original Classification Number: DA975 .W75
